We thank you for your request for information, which has been received by Hereford and Worcester Fire and Rescue Service (the Service) and considered under the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) 2000
The Service can confirm that the information that you have requested is held and is below:
1. How many buildings within the area that you cover were identified following Grenfell as having potentially dangerous cladding? – One
2. How many of those still have the potentially dangerous cladding identified? – None
3. Can you provide a list of the buildings still affected? – N/A
4. Is anything in place to monitor these buildings? – N/A
